In conversation with Katy Barrow-Grint, Assistant Chief Constable, Thames Valley Police
In this talk, Katy will explore how her background in sociology has shaped her leadership roles in policing, from child abuse investigations to covert operations. She will share insights from her academic research on domestic abuse, and will discuss her efforts to integrate academic research into policing practice.
